In 1919 Neurath with approval by President Friedrich Ebert returned to diplomacy, joining the embassy in Copenhagen as Minister to Denmark.
From 1921 until 1930 he was the ambassador to Rome ; he was not overly impressed with Italian Fascism.
After the death of Gustav Stresemann in 1929, he was already considered for the post of Foreign Minister in the cabinet of Chancellor Hermann Müller by President Paul von Hindenburg, but his appointment failed due to the objections raised by the governing parties.
In 1930 he returned to head the embassy in London.
